Kubernetes has become the standard platform for container orchestration. By 2026, most enterprise applications will run on Kubernetes-based environments.
Manage containerized applications at scale
Enable high availability and auto-scaling
Support microservices and DevOps workflows
Essential for cloud and hybrid environments
Kubernetes skills are in extremely high demand across industries.
Docker remains the most widely used containerization platform.
Package applications with all dependencies
Ensure consistent environments across development and production
Simplify deployment and testing
Foundation for Kubernetes and cloud-native systems
Every modern IT professional should be fluent in Docker.

Terraform is a leading tool for managing infrastructure using code.
Automate cloud infrastructure provisioning
Maintain consistent environments
Reduce manual configuration errors
Support multi-cloud strategies
Infrastructure as Code is a core skill for DevOps and cloud engineers.

Apache Spark is a leading platform for large-scale data processing.
Process massive datasets efficiently
Power real-time analytics and machine learning
Widely used in data engineering and analytics teams
Essential for big data architectures
Data-driven organizations rely heavily on Spark-based systems.
